    I think Google usually does not endorse third party software (naturally excepting in cases like Firefox with Google Toolbar). It's the publisher's responsibility to verify that a specific tracking script complies with the AdSense program policies (like not to modify the ad code, etc., as explained by AdSenseAdvisor here and here). Therefore those scripts normally work with indirect tracking methods to be in line with the AdSense terms and conditions. Of course the trackers are not 100% reliable, but are very useful indeed, also for fraud detection and prevention (IPs, referrers, etc.).
